Transaction 405697ccaf1204f14b8988c0f79281af156f77ce48709ee77706abd45c0a7e40

1 Input
2 Outputs
  • 405697ccaf1204f14b8988c0f79281af156f77ce48709ee77706abd45c0a7e40:0
  • value  114674714804
    address  32kzd7gvY7NG1WuULNA3hAdZs2vpao3MWZ
  • 405697ccaf1204f14b8988c0f79281af156f77ce48709ee77706abd45c0a7e40:1
  • value  69000000
    address  1FFkT4QdaQcEg8tprXsMA9Zmqv4LjUUvrA